SITHNEY Boathouse at Trevarno Manor House
II
Boathouse. Circa 18705, for William Bickford-Smith. Painted timber frame with boarded infill panels. Slate gable-ended roof with ornate bargeboards to verges and eaves and crested ridge tiles. Rectangular 4-bay plan with open end and one side built onto raised rendered stone revetment. The other side, of four bays, has stop-chamfered timber posts and boarded panels between with cusped windows with diamond leaded panes with stained glass borders. Over the gabled open front a wooden bellcote with pairs of round arches and a slate and lead-clad 2-stage spire with an iron weathervane.
